Software de programación: Se trata de un conjunto de herramientas y utilidades que permiten a los programadores desarrollar programas informáticos utilizando diferentes lenguajes de programación o bases de datos. Incluye de manera general: editores de texto, compiladores, intérpretes, enlazadores y depuradores.
Usabilidad: relacionado a la facilidad de uso del software.
Corrección: el grado de satisfacción que tenga el usuario con los programas.
Fiabilidad: nivel de fallas (que por supuesto deben ser nulas o mínimas).
Integralidad: la calidad del software.
Eficiencia: el grado de eficacia de los recursos disponibles.
Seguridad: hace alusión a las medidas de seguridad para proteger los datos del usuario.
Lenguaje de programación interpretado de alto nivel para programación de propósito general.
Lenguaje de programación que permite la creación de bloques, incluidos los bloques anidados dentro de otros bloques, se denomina lenguaje de programación de bloques estructurados.
enguaje de programación de propósito general. Tiene funciones imperativas, orientadas a objetos y de programación genérica.
Conjunto de software y especificaciones informáticas para desarrollar software de aplicaciones y desplegarlo en un entorno informático multiplataforma.
Escrito principalmente en Java, permite desarrollar aplicaciones Java, además de aplicaciones en otros lenguajes de programación.
preprocesador de hipertexto, es un lenguaje de programación del lado del servidor diseñado para el desarrollo web, y también se utiliza como un lenguaje de programación de propósito general.
Perl es una familia de dos lenguajes de programación de alto nivel, de propósito general, interpretados y dinámicos, Perl 5 y Perl 6.
Un lenguaje de programación dinámico de código abierto con un enfoque en la simplicidad y la productividad.
Entorno de desarrollo integrado visual y multiplataforma (IDE) gratuito para el desarrollo rápido de aplicaciones (RAD) utilizando el compilador Free Pascal.
como su nombre lo dice se trata de programas cuyo propósito es procesador y almacenar texto, simple y llano. No debe confundirse como programas como Word, que brindan muchas más posibilidades y funciones. La tarea del editor de texto es que podamos usarlo para escribir y para ver el contenido de archivos de texto plano.
El compilador es una herramienta cuya función radica en realizar una traducción del código de un software, de forma que el mismo pueda ser correctamente interpretado por una computadora para lograr una ejecución exitosa.
También conocido como intérprete se trata del programa que nos permite realizar un análisis y/o una ejecución de un código escrito en un lenguaje de programación de alto nivel.
A veces llamados linkers, la función de estos es la de crear enlaces entre diferentes objetos obtenidos de la primera fase de una compilación, para posteriormente unirlos en un solo archivo o fichero que puede ser ejecutado.
Conocidos a menudo como debuggers, estas utilidades permiten al desarrollador realizar pruebas con el código de su software, para así poder detectar y eliminar errores en el mismo.
Abreviados como EDI o IDE en inglés, se trata básicamente de herramientas todo en uno que integran varios tipos de software de programación, como por ejemplo un editor de texto, un compilador y un depurador.